A Story of Survival, Healing, and Hope with Carolyn Sherrow

from Life Stories Podcast · host Shara Goswick

In this episode, Carolyn shares the deeply personal story behind her memoir, My Personal Holocaust, and the years-long journey that led her from hidden trauma to healing and freedom. After experiencing severe symptoms of PTSD in adulthood, she began a counseling process that uncovered repressed childhood memories and helped her understand the ways trauma had shaped her life. Carolyn explains dissociation in a relatable way and offers insight into how God designed the mind to protect us during overwhelming experiences.Throughout the conversation, Carolyn discusses the role faith, counseling, and supportive community played in her healing. She shares why hope is often the key to moving forward, what true forgiveness really looks like, and why healing is rarely a straight path. This honest and encouraging discussion offers hope to anyone carrying wounds from the past and reminds listeners that freedom is possible, no matter how long they've struggled.To connect with Carolyn and learn more about her books, visit https://cordsofgrace.com/
